Hair testing is recognized as an effective means for identifying drug and alcohol consumption. The strands of hair offer a comprehensive timeline of substance use by capturing biomarkers within the fibers as the hair grows. By collecting hair near the scalp, it is possible to detect substances for nearly three months. The collection process is straightforward, the hair is relatively tamper-proof, and it is easily transported.
An optimal sample for analysis and verification consists of a 1.5-inch segment of roughly 200 hair strands (equating to the width of a #2 pencil), providing 100mg of hair. For tests exceeding 10 panels, as well as for EtG and other add-ons, a specimen of 150mg is advised. We suggest using a jeweler’s scale to weigh the sample. Should scalp hair be inaccessible, a similar amount of body hair can be gathered. When mentioning head hair, we specifically mean scalp hair, whereas body hair pertains to all other types, such as facial or underarm hair.
Process Overview
The laboratory processing of a drug test result consists of four key steps: Accessioning, Screening, Extraction, and Confirmation.
Accessioning is the preliminary step of integrating a sample into a lab's system. This step involves ensuring the sample is properly sealed and transported, assigning it a random LAN (Laboratory Accessioning Number), and completing any remaining data input not covered by an electronic chain of custody system.
Screening is a preliminary evaluation for potential drug misuse. Although screening is an economical approach to dismiss drug use in most cases, a positive result must be confirmed for legal credibility. Samples that yield a positive screen necessitate further confirmation.
If a sample tests presumptively positive during the Screening stage, additional hair from the initial sample is extracted for further analysis. In this Extraction phase, drugs are identified in hair at notably lower concentrations compared to other methods like urine or saliva testing, highlighting the complexity of hair drug screenings.
Any positive results from screening are verified using GC/MS, GC/MS/MS, or LC/MS/MS techniques. Samples presumed positive are cleansed before confirmation as needed. From Accessioning to Confirmation, the entire laboratory procedure is scrutinized under both the CAP (College of American Pathologists) Hair classification and ISO / IEC 17025 accreditation standards.

Note: The test often mistakenly referred to as "hair follicle tests" actually examines the hair strand, not the follicle beneath the scalp.

With its multidisciplinary nature, hair testing brings together researchers, scientists, and experts from various domains to develop innovative techniques, explore new methodologies, and address emerging concerns, responding to the ever-evolving challenges of drug abuse, therapeutic drug monitoring, and environmental exposures to pollutants.
The joint meeting of the Society of Hair Testing (SoHT) and the Italian Group of Forensic Toxicologists (GTFI) was organized in Verona, June 8–10, 2022, and hosted by the Legal Medicine team of the Verona University Hospital, directed by Franco Tagliaro together with Federica Bortolotti and Rossella Gottardo.
It served as a prominent platform for knowledge exchange and collaboration, facilitating groundbreaking advancements in hair testing and analysis. In this special issue of Drug Testing and Analysis, we aim to showcase the remarkable manuscripts presented at this significant event, shedding light on the latest research and highlighting the future directions in this field.
Novel Analytical Techniques: The Verona meeting witnessed the unveiling of cutting-edge analytical techniques, offering enhanced sensitivity, selectivity, and accuracy for drug testing. Remarkable advancements in sample preparation, detection, and identification of drug compounds have been presented. The manuscripts in this section presented novel approaches, such as multianalyte methods and on-line preparation which can enable rapid analysis and improve thorough forensic investigations.
Biomarkers and Pharmacokinetics: The identification and validation of reliable biomarkers and pharmacokinetic studies are fundamental aspects of drug testing and analysis. The impact of hair treatments on the oxidation/decomposition of drugs in hair was also explored, as the long-term fate of drugs incorporated in the keratin matrix. Furthermore, the SoHT meeting in Verona featured research on the identification and quantification of alcohol abuse biomarkers, their stability, and their correlation with exposure and other biomarkers.
Forensic Applications and Interpretation: One of the vital objectives of hair testing is its application in forensic investigations and legal proceedings. The SoHT meeting in Verona emphasized the significance of rigorous interpretation of analytical results and the need for standardized protocols. Manuscripts in this section present advancements in forensic toxicology, and have explored the challenges posed by emerging designer drugs and strategies to combat their proliferation. The pitfalls encountered when the exogenous/endogenous nature of a substance is questioned were presented and discussed. The special issue presents also manuscripts that delve into the ethical implications of drug testing in drug facilitated sexual assaults.
Clinical Applications of hair testing are witnessed by the insight on environmental tobacco smoke exposure, assessed by hair analysis in a population of students and the study of in utero-exposure to drugs of abuse through neonatal hair analysis. Exposure to drugs was also important in cases of child abuse/neglect, when the clinical purpose of hair testing merge with its forensic applications.
The legal framework surrounding hair testing and the achievement of guidelines to ensure fairness, accuracy, and confidentiality in drug testing practices have also been discussed,and the SoHT consensus on general hair testing and testing for drugs of abuse was presented at the meeting and published as a Letter to the Editor.
